WebWhen to stop the drug and get immediate medical attention. Cease taking celecoxib if: Signs of allergy occur, such as rapid breathing, gasping, wheezing, hives, skin rashes, puffy eyelids, and/or rapid heartbeat occur. You develop vision abnormalities. You develop dizziness, depression, or confusion. WebMay 26, 2024 · 1. How it works. Celebrex is a brand (trade) name of the drug celecoxib. WebSep 15, 2024 · Celecoxib (Celebrex) View full drug information; Celecoxib inhibits primarily COX-2, an isoenzyme that is induced during pain and inflammatory stimuli. Inhibition of COX-1 may contribute to NSAID GI toxicity, but at therapeutic concentrations, COX-1 isoenzyme is not inhibited and thus, GI toxicity may be decreased. Seek the lowest dose …
